Activity.FinishAffinity Metode
Definisi
Penting
Beberapa informasi terkait produk prarilis yang dapat diubah secara signifikan sebelum dirilis. Microsoft tidak memberikan jaminan, tersirat maupun tersurat, sehubungan dengan informasi yang diberikan di sini.
Selesaikan aktivitas ini serta semua aktivitas tepat di bawahnya dalam tugas saat ini yang memiliki afinitas yang sama.
[Android.Runtime.Register("finishAffinity", "()V", "GetFinishAffinityHandler")]
public virtual void FinishAffinity ();
[<Android.Runtime.Register("finishAffinity", "()V", "GetFinishAffinityHandler")>]
abstract member FinishAffinity : unit -> unit
override this.FinishAffinity : unit -> unit
- Atribut
Keterangan
Selesaikan aktivitas ini serta semua aktivitas tepat di bawahnya dalam tugas saat ini yang memiliki afinitas yang sama. Ini biasanya digunakan ketika aplikasi dapat diluncurkan ke tugas lain (seperti dari ACTION_VIEW tipe konten yang dipahaminya) dan pengguna telah menggunakan navigasi atas untuk beralih dari tugas saat ini dan ke tugasnya sendiri. Dalam hal ini, jika pengguna telah menavigasi ke aktivitas lain dari aplikasi kedua, semua itu harus dihapus dari tugas asli sebagai bagian dari sakelar tugas.
Perhatikan bahwa penyelesaian ini tidak <<> memungkinkan>Anda untuk memberikan hasil ke aktivitas sebelumnya, dan pengecualian akan dilemparkan jika Anda mencoba melakukannya.
Dokumentasi Java untuk android.app.Activity.finishAffinity()
.
Bagian halaman ini adalah modifikasi berdasarkan pekerjaan yang dibuat dan dibagikan oleh Proyek Sumber Terbuka Android dan digunakan sesuai dengan istilah yang dijelaskan dalam Lisensi Atribusi Creative Commons 2.5.